My Top 5 Travel Toys for Toddlers :

  1. Portable DVD : I have learned the hard way that not all airlines have entertainment after a painful 4 hour flight on US airways. Also, many airlines still have the overhead entertainment which is not toddler friendly. Thus, I invested in a portable DVD player and child size headphones. It might only buy us an hour, but I’ll take what I can get!
  2. Wikki Sticks : These bendable wax sticks provide tons of fun and endless options for your toddler to create whatever his or her little imagination can come up with!   3. Reusable Sticker Books: Who knew? Yes, they do exist and work quite well. The stickers are reusable as are the sticker books which provide for a lot endless sticking!
  4. Play Doh Sets: O.K, I know that play doh can be messy but it still one of my favorite travel toys because of how many things you can do with Play Doh. I always buy a new play doh set that my toddler has not seen before we get on the flight.   5. Take apart Building Sets: Admittedly, this travel toy is better for a boy toddler than a girl toddler. I have a boy so it makes the list! I like these building sets because there is a “project” involved that can take the toddler several times to figure out. I am about to give you my favorite toddler travel tip. It’s a good one so get ready!

Buy new toys for your toddler prior to the trip, and do NOT let your toddler see them before getting on the airplane. Wrap a new toy for each hour your toddler will be traveling. A wrapped toy per hour on the plane is the best travel tip I was ever given. So there you go!
